Paracetamol + Pseudoephedrine + Levocetirizine Uses
Paracetamol+Pseudoephedrine+Levocetirizine is used in the treatment of common cold.
How Paracetamol + Pseudoephedrine + Levocetirizine works
Paracetamol + Pseudoephedrine + Levocetirizine is a combination of three medicines: Paracetamol , Pseudoephedrine and Levocetirizine, which relieves common cold symptoms.
Common side effects of Paracetamol + Pseudoephedrine + Levocetirizine
Most side effects do not require any medical attention and disappear as your body adjusts to the medicine. Consult your doctor if they persist or if you’re worried about them
Common
Nausea, Dryness in mouth, Headache, Dizziness, Allergic reaction, Nervousness, Insomnia (difficulty in sleeping), Restlessness, Weakness, Sleepiness
